Default Cleaning Your C24s

WHat do you guys use to keep your C24's clean? WHat do you whipe them sown with. Mines getting a little dusty and a dry rag won't pick that dust up.

Default Re: Cleaning Your C24s

I have seen a "tacky rag" sold that is used for furniture finishing. The rag is used to pick up fine dust on unfinished wood. It should leave no residue.
